@research4 you can get the data if you have a vessel RIC. The data items that hold fixture data can be located in Filter > Content Classification > Commodities Physical Assets > Commodity Flows of the Data Item Browser app on Eikon.

You get request these fields with eikon.get_data() function:

If you have a more specific question on the content I suggest to contacting the support desk and asking how to get it in Excel. Once you have a spreadsheet model in place, it is easy to port it to Python.
